Dunnock
Prunella modularis | A | Common resident


1998 | 1999 | 2000 | 2001 | 2002 | 2003

2003
Common resident breeder.
The first reported singing bird of the year was at Farcet Fen on 11 Feb and this area held a peak count of seven on 15th of the same month (SPD). At Stibbington GP on 23 Mar, again seven birds with four in song (BHS). Juveniles were recorded at
Farcet Fen and Ferry Meadows CP.
